Tailwind Utility Classes
TailwindStylesheet extends the standard stylesheet with support
for Tailwind-like utility classes. Instead of writing explicit rules,
you add short class names directly to widgets for quick, composable
styling.
When to Use
Use utility classes for rapid prototyping, one-off styling or when a full stylesheet rule feels like overkill. For consistent theming across many widgets, prefer Stylesheets.
Setup
TailwindStylesheet is a drop-in replacement for StyleSheet.
Pass it to the Tui the same way:
1 2 3 4
use Symfony\Component\Tui\Style\TailwindStylesheet;
$stylesheet = new TailwindStylesheet();
$tui->addStyleSheet($stylesheet);
Adding utility classes to widgets:
1 2 3 4 5
$widget->addStyleClass('p-2');
$widget->addStyleClass('bg-red-500');
$widget->addStyleClass('bold');
$widget->addStyleClass('border');
$widget->addStyleClass('border-rounded');
Utility classes compose naturally; each one sets a specific property and they are merged together.
Cascade Position
Utility classes sit above regular stylesheet rules and below inline styles in the cascade:
- Stylesheet rules (universal, FQCN, CSS class, state, breakpoints)
- Utility class styles
- Instance style (
widget->setStyle())
This means utility classes always override stylesheet rules but can still be overridden by an inline style.
Padding
| Class | Effect |
|---|---|
p-{n} |
All sides |
px-{n} |
Left and right |
py-{n} |
Top and bottom |
pt-{n} |
Top only |
pr-{n} |
Right only |
pb-{n} |
Bottom only |
pl-{n} |
Left only |
1 2
$widget->addStyleClass('p-2');
$widget->addStyleClass('px-4');
Border
Width classes:
| Class | Effect |
|---|---|
border |
All sides, width 1 |
border-{n} |
All sides, width n |
border-t, border-r, border-b, |
 |
border-l |
Individual side, width 1 |
border-t-{n}, border-r-{n}, |
 |
border-b-{n}, border-l-{n} |
Individual side, width n |
border-none |
Remove border |
Pattern classes:
| Class | Pattern |
|---|---|
border-normal |
Standard box-drawing |
border-rounded |
Rounded corners |
border-double |
Double-line box |
border-tall |
Block-style vertical |
border-wide |
Block-style horizontal |
border-tall-medium |
~4px balanced (tall) |
border-wide-medium |
~4px balanced (wide) |
border-tall-large |
~8px balanced (tall) |
border-wide-large |
~8px balanced (wide) |
Border color classes use the same color syntax as text and background (see below):
1 2 3
$widget->addStyleClass('border');
$widget->addStyleClass('border-rounded');
$widget->addStyleClass('border-cyan-400');
Colors
Both text and background colors support three formats:
Tailwind shades, {family}-{shade} where family is one of
slate, gray, zinc, neutral, stone, red,
orange, amber, yellow, lime, green, emerald,
teal, cyan, sky, blue, indigo, violet,
purple, fuchsia, pink, rose and shade is 50,
100, 200, 300, 400, 500, 600, 700,
800, 900 or 950:
1 2
$widget->addStyleClass('text-blue-700');
$widget->addStyleClass('bg-emerald-100');
Hex colors, wrap in brackets:
1 2
$widget->addStyleClass('text-[#ff5500]');
$widget->addStyleClass('bg-[#1e1e2e]');
256-palette index:
1 2
$widget->addStyleClass('text-202');
$widget->addStyleClass('bg-236');
Text Decoration
| Class | Effect |
|---|---|
bold |
Enable bold |
not-bold |
Disable bold |
dim |
Enable dim/faint |
not-dim |
Disable dim |
italic |
Enable italic |
not-italic |
Disable italic |
underline |
Enable underline |
no-underline |
Disable underline |
line-through |
Enable strikethrough |
no-line-through |
Disable strikethrough |
reverse |
Enable reverse video |
no-reverse |
Disable reverse video |
Text Alignment
| Class | Effect |
|---|---|
text-left |
Left-align text (default) |
text-center |
Center-align text |
text-right |
Right-align text |
Font
Set a FIGlet font for text rendering:
1 2
$widget->addStyleClass('font-big');
$widget->addStyleClass('font-slant');
Available bundled fonts: big, small, slant, standard,
mini.
Layout
| Class | Effect |
|---|---|
flex-row |
Horizontal layout direction |
flex-col |
Vertical layout direction |
flex-{n} |
Flex grow (0 = intrinsic, 1+ = proportional) |
gap-{n} |
Gap between children |
hidden |
Hide the widget |
visible |
Show the widget |
Alignment
| Class | Effect |
|---|---|
align-left |
Left-align child widgets |
align-center |
Center child widgets horizontally |
align-right |
Right-align child widgets |
valign-top |
Top-align child widgets |
valign-center |
Center child widgets vertically |
valign-bottom |
Bottom-align child widgets |
Combining with Stylesheet Rules
Utility classes and regular CSS-class rules coexist. A class name that isn't recognized as a utility is treated as a CSS class for stylesheet matching:
1 2 3 4 5 6 7 8
$stylesheet = new TailwindStylesheet();
$stylesheet->addRule('.panel', new Style(
background: '#1e1e2e',
));
$widget->addStyleClass('panel'); // matched by the rule
$widget->addStyleClass('p-2'); // parsed as utility
$widget->addStyleClass('bold'); // parsed as utility
